How To Choose The Best After Sunburn Cream

Post-sun skin is hot, dehydrated, and often already tight or stinging. The cream you reach for needs to calm that heat first, then hold moisture in long enough for the skin to stop flaking. If it sits on top of your skin like a film, it traps warmth and makes the burn feel worse, not better.

Absorption and skin feel

Look for a formula that sinks in within a minute or two rather than sitting greasy on the surface. A lotion that dries down to a matte or silk finish lets you get dressed, sit on furniture, and sleep without leaving residue behind. “Non-greasy” and “lightweight” are the two labels worth trusting here, because a heavy cream that never fully absorbs often means the burn stays uncomfortable longer.

Key ingredients that actually do the work

Aloe vera is the classic soother, and shea butter locks in moisture once the skin has calmed. Hemp seed oil and vitamin blends (A, C, D, E) add antioxidant support that helps skin recover its normal look. Cucumber extract and beta glucan are used in formulas aimed at calming visible redness, which matters most in the first day after overexposure.

Bottle size and pack count

After-sun lotion gets used generously, sometimes two or three times a day across several people. A single small bottle can vanish in one beach week. Two-packs and larger bottles lower how often you have to reorder, and they matter most if you are treating a whole family or reapplying to arms and legs daily.

Sensitive skin and scent

If your skin is already irritated, fragrance is the first thing to think about. Some formulas lean on coconut, papaya, or lime for a tropical scent that people love, while others go nearly scent-free for reactive skin. Fragrance-free or unscented options are the safer bet when the burn is fresh and the skin is raw.

Understanding the Specs

Absorption and Skin Feel

Absorption speed decides whether you can get dressed or get into bed right after applying. A lotion that dries down within a minute or two leaves a matte, silky finish, while one that stays tacky traps warmth and feels worse on hot, burned skin. Labels like “non-greasy,” “lightweight,” and “quick-drying” are the signals worth trusting. If a formula lists those and still feels heavy, the residue usually comes from a thick emollient base rather than the humectants doing the real hydration work.

What to Look For in the Ingredient List

Aloe vera is the baseline soother in almost every after-sun product. Shea butter seals moisture in once the initial heat has passed. Hemp seed oil and vitamin blends (A, C, D, E) add antioxidant support. Cucumber extract and beta glucan target how visibly red the skin looks. And mint extract delivers a cooling sensation that aloe alone will not. If you are prone to reactions, look for “hypoallergenic” and “non-comedogenic” — the first means it is made for reactive skin, the second means it will not clog pores. A fragrance-free formula is the safest option when skin is fresh and angry.

Is after-sun lotion the same as sunscreen?
No. They do different jobs. Sunscreen blocks UV before it reaches your skin, while after-sun lotion hydrates and soothes skin that has already been exposed. Most after-sun products, including the Australian Gold After Sun Body Lotion, explicitly state they do not contain sunscreen. Applying an after-sun lotion does not protect you from further burning.
